Winter covering

Winter covering is an agrotechnical practice for plant protection, indicating a variety's insufficient adaptation to the local climate. The need for winter covering manifests as mandatory annual plant preparation, including mulching, hilling, bending down shoots, or using protective frames and materials. This is a variety marker indicating its inability to independently withstand local climatic conditions, which compels the agronomist to create an artificial environment for protection against frost damage.

Protection effectiveness directly depends on adhering to timelines and the quality of materials used. Early covering at high temperatures can provoke rotting or the development of fungal diseases, while late covering will not protect against early frosts. The success of the operation is also determined by the general condition of the plants: weakened specimens or an excess of nitrogen nutrition in autumn increase the risk of death even when protective structures are present.

Assessing the feasibility of covering relies on economic profitability and agrotechnical capabilities. With the aging of woody and shrub crops, the complexity of installing structures increases, which reduces the scalability of plantings. When choosing a variety, it is recommended to consider frost resistance data and prioritize regionalized winter-hardy alternatives that do not require manual intervention during the winter period.
